
More than 70 artists will be on hand for an event this weekend in Sheboygan.
Sheboygan Visual Arts (SVA) will be holding its Plein Art: Art in the Gardens fundraising event tomorrow (August 16th) at Christopher Farm and Gardens from 9:00 a.m. to 3:00 p.m.
The Plein Art event serves as the largest fundraising event for SVA, as all ticket sales will directly benefit the art collective that aims to empower and create opportunities for visual artists.
This event will be open to the public, and tickets will cost $20 per attendee.
Those in attendance will have the chance to explore the work of 75 artists throughout the 60 acres of land at Christopher Farm and Gardens, being created in an outdoor setting that welcomes discussion as they create their pieces.
The 75 artists who are participating in the Plein Air event are made up of both local and traveling artists.
